Abstract

Pulmonary surfactant is an important structure of the lungs, providing basic vital functions: reducing alveolar surface tension and facilitating breathing, preventing collapse of the airways and ensuring their patency, protection against infections and pathological environmental factors. Although disturbances of surfactant homeostasis are usually considered in the context of respiratory distress syndrome in preterm infants, it has been established that many lung diseases in adults are accompanied by significant disturbances of surfactant homeostasis. However, preclinical and clinical studies of bronchopulmonary pathology too often overlook the potential role of changes in the qualitative or quantitative composition of pulmonary surfactant in the pathogenesis and development of disease symptoms. In many lung diseases, whether these disturbances in homeostasis are cause or effect remains contravertial field. This review will examine current data on the composition, main functions of pulmonary surfactant and the role of its dysfunction in the pathogenesis of the most frequently encountered bronchopulmonary diseases in the practice of pulmonologists, therapists and rehabilitation specialists, in particular, such as acute respiratory distress syndrome in adults, including associated with a new coronavirus infection, pneumonia of various etiologies and their consequences, bronchial asthma, chronic obstructive pulmonary disease. The review presents the current best practices of replacement therapy with exogenous surfactant preparations and the prospects for pharmacological modulation of surfactant homeostasis disorders in the above nosological forms.
